    Did you prep it prior to painting or use an adhesion promoter? If you have to redo it I would recommend scuffing gel and a gray 3M scuff pad, but you might have to sand off the paint if it starts to flake making that step not needed. 400 grit wet sand paper would probably be the best to do that.

    I don't know what plastic this piece is made out of but this is what adhesion promoters are used for, from the internet:
    Parts that are made from Olefin Polymers must have an adhesion promoter used before refinishing to assure that the finish will not delaminate later.

    Tried again. Turns out there are 2 versions of the lunar rock 6x3 code… color match is perfect and the outcome is great!

    I did prep by sanding and then used a metal primer. When I went back and sanded for redoing the job with the right color, adhesion was great (no chipping off) so I think that the sanding and primer worked well.
